Transaction d50fc742afeaf5d2328e81b2dfd98875f140a8a91e675aba60aa9cab7606217e

1 Input
2 Outputs
  • d50fc742afeaf5d2328e81b2dfd98875f140a8a91e675aba60aa9cab7606217e:0
  • value  1124700
    address  3MfFp4upREZ3kTix8ve993NJEHUQxpgtoQ
  • d50fc742afeaf5d2328e81b2dfd98875f140a8a91e675aba60aa9cab7606217e:1
  • value  94379
    address  3Fis4PeXncjaPWyb5tgLjdc4eyN4A9yKPU